Piran Ditta Khan, 75, has been sentenced to life in prison for the murder of West Yorks PC Sharon Beshenivsky in 2005. Khan shot Beshenivsky dead during an armed robbery in Bradford and had been on the run for almost 20 years. He will serve a minimum of 40 years before being eligible for parole. In a recent development that has shocked the nation, 75-year-old Piran Ditta Khan has been sentenced to life in prison for the murder of West Yorkshire Police Constable Sharon Beshenivsky in 2005. Khan, who shot PC Beshenivsky dead during an armed robbery in Bradford, has been on the run for nearly 20 years before finally facing justice.

The brutal and senseless murder of PC Beshenivsky sent shockwaves through the community and law enforcement agencies alike. Her tragic death while responding to a call for help highlighted the dangers that police officers face every day while protecting and serving their communities. The sentencing of Khan to life in prison with a minimum of 40 years serves as a reminder that justice may be delayed, but it will eventually be served.
